How to Make Easy Chicken Fajita Quesadilla
Follow these simple steps to prepare this delicious dish:
Step 1: Prepare the Chicken
Start by slicing the boneless skinless chicken breasts into thin strips. Season them generously with fajita seasoning and set aside.
Step 2: Sauté the Veggies
In a large skillet over medium heat, add a drizzle of oil. Toss in sliced onions and bell peppers—sauté until they soften and caramelize, about five minutes.
Step 3: Cook the Chicken
Push the veggies to one side of the skillet and add the seasoned chicken strips. Cook until they are golden brown and no longer pink in the center, about seven minutes.
Step 4: Assemble Quesadillas
Lay out one tortilla in another skillet over medium heat. Sprinkle half with shredded cheese, followed by a generous scoop of chicken and veggie mixture. Fold over and cook until golden brown on both sides.
Step 5: Repeat
Continue assembling quesadillas until all ingredients are used up. You can stack them on a plate or keep them warm in an oven at low heat.
Step 6: Serve
Slice each quesadilla into wedges and serve hot with sour cream or salsa on the side for dipping!

Storing & Reheating
Store leftover quesadillas in an airtight container in the fridge for up to three days. To reheat, pop them in a skillet over medium heat until crispy again, or use a microwave if you’re in a hurry.

Easy Chicken Fajita Quesadilla
- Total Time: 30 minutes
- Yield: Serves 4
Description
Easy Chicken Fajita Quesadilla is a delicious and vibrant dish that brings the flavors of Mexican cuisine to your table in no time. Packed with juicy chicken, colorful bell peppers, and melty cheese, these quesadillas are perfect for busy weeknights or casual gatherings. Customize them to your liking and enjoy with a side of sour cream or salsa for an added burst of flavor.
Ingredients
- 3 boneless, skinless chicken breasts (about 1.5 lbs)
- 2 bell peppers (any color), sliced
- 1 medium onion, sliced
- 4 large flour tortillas
- 2 cups shredded cheese (cheddar or Monterey Jack)
- 2 tablespoons fajita seasoning
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
- ½ cup sour cream (for serving)
Instructions
- Slice chicken breasts into thin strips and season with fajita seasoning.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at. Add sliced onions and bell peppers; sauté until softened, about 5 minutes.
- Push veggies to one side and add seasoned chicken strips to the skillet. Cook until golden brown and cooked through, about 7 minutes.
- Lay one tortilla in another skillet over medium heat. Sprinkle half with cheese, then add the chicken and veggie mixture. Fold over and cook until both sides are golden brown.
- Repeat with remaining ingredients. Slice each quesadilla into wedges and serve hot with sour cream.
- Prep Time: 10 minutes
- Cook Time: 20 minutes
